Study Finds Only Four Trans-Women Complaints, No Safety Issues

Story summary
- A study of 382 English public institutions recorded only four formal complaints about trans women in women-only spaces over three years.
- TransLucent released the findings, noting no safety incidents and that existing facility policies remain in effect.
- A 2024 follow-up survey of councils serving 16.5 million people also reported only those four complaints.
- The complaints comprised two bathroom-policy issues, one unverified perception of a trans woman, and one deemed not serious.
